Code P1359 1996 Honda Civic Description

The Engine Control Module (ECM) monitors the Crankshaft Position / Top Dead Center Sensor. The Engine Control Module sets the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) when Crankshaft Position (CKP) / Top Dead Center (TDC) Sensor Circuit Malfunction is detected.

What are the Possible Causes of the DTC P1359 1996 Honda Civic?

  • Faulty Crankshaft Position Sensor
  • Crankshaft Position Sensor harness is open or shorted
  • Crankshaft Position Sensor circuit poor electrical connection

How to Fix the DTC P1359 1996 Honda Civic?

Review the 'Possible Causes' above and visually examine the corresponding w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and inspect connector pins for signs of being bro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ded.

What is the Cost to Diagnose the Code?

Labor: 1.0

To diagnose the P1359 1996 Honda Civic code, it typically requires 1.0 hour of labor. Rates vary by location, vehicle, and shop. Many shops charge between $80–$150 per hour; dealerships and metro areas may be higher, independents may be lower.

Frequently Asked Questions about P1359 1996 Honda Civic Code

1. What are common symptoms of OBDII code P1359 on a 1996 Honda Civic?

- Common symptoms include rough idling, engine misfires, difficulty starting the vehicle, and a decrease in overall engine performance.

2. What causes the OBDII code P1359 on a 1996 Honda Civic?

- The code is typically triggered by a malfunction in the crankshaft position sensor or the top dead center sensor, which can be caused by wiring issues, sensor failure, or engine timing problems.

3. How can I diagnose the crankshaft position sensor circuit malfunction on my 1996 Honda Civic?

- You can use an OBDII scanner to retrieve the specific fault code (P1359) and then inspect the wiring and connectors related to the crankshaft position sensor for any damage or corrosion.

4. Can I drive my 1996 Honda Civic with OBDII code P1359?

- It is not recommended to drive the vehicle with this code present, as it can lead to further engine damage or poor performance. It's best to address the issue promptly.

5. How do I repair the crankshaft position sensor circuit malfunction on my 1996 Honda Civic?

- Repairing the issue may involve replacing the faulty sensor, repairing damaged wiring or connectors, and ensuring proper engine timing. It's advisable to consult a professional mechanic for accurate diagnosis and repair.

6. Can a DIY enthusiast fix the OBDII code P1359 on a 1996 Honda Civic?

- Depending on your experience and tools available, you may be able to tackle the repair yourself. However, dealing with sensors and engine timing can be complex, so it's recommended to seek professional help if unsure.

7. Are there any temporary fixes for OBDII code P1359 on a 1996 Honda Civic?

- Temporary fixes like clearing the code with an OBDII scanner may temporarily turn off the check engine light, but it's essential to address the underlying issue to prevent further damage.

8. Will resetting the ECU clear the OBDII code P1359 on a 1996 Honda Civic?

- Resetting the ECU may temporarily clear the code, but if the underlying issue is not fixed, the code is likely to return once the system detects the problem again.

9. Is the crankshaft position sensor the same as the top dead center sensor in a 1996 Honda Civic?

- In some vehicles, including the 1996 Honda Civic, the crankshaft position sensor and the top dead center sensor may be integrated or work in conjunction to monitor engine timing and position.
